From a recent article about the possible fate of the Orlando Magic

Theme-park consultants point out that Disney could use an arena for concerts and other entertainment events such as the "Disney on Ice" skating show. For example, Disney is planning to roughly double the size of the 6,500-seat MGM Studios theater where it holds the nightly Fantasmic special-effects extravaganza. Even since the post-Sept. 11 travel slowdown, the Fantasmic show has been packing in guests -- and sometimes turning hundreds away.
